1732-3, Feb, 24, Moore, Matthew. of Woodbridge, Middlesex Co., carpenter; will of. Children—Nehemiah, Elizabeth, Matthew, and Sarah Skinner. Grandson—Matthew Skinner. If negro, Frank, pay £25 by Feb. 24, 1733-4 and Interest for one year, he shall have right to his wife, Parthenia, and her children. Real and personal estate. Executors—Samuel, son of James Moore, deceased, and Robert, son of John Moore, deceased. Witnesses—Samuel Lockheart, Thomas Jackson, Elizabeth Dyer. Proved April 5, 1733. Lib. B, p. 390. NJ Wills
